crackdown


Definition: Meaning of, crackdown in English to English dictionary.

Pronunciation: / ˈkrakdaʊn /

  • noun
  • synonym
  • antonym
Word Forms:
Singular Plural
crackdown crackdowns
[countable usually singular]
  1. action that is taken to deal more strictly with crime, a problem, protests etc
